The Appeal of the GJKKO decided not to change the security measure against Ilir Meta, the President of the PL, arrested in October 2024 by order of the SPAK. In this way, the Appeal of the GJKKO rejected one of the requests of the former President of the Republic that requested the change of the security measure. Meta has made several requests to the GJKKO to change the security measure "prison arrest", which have been rejected by the court, while another request is awaited for a decision by Judge Saida Dollani.
The request reviewed today in the Appeal of the GJKKO was related to a decision by the Supreme Court, which required the reconsideration of the request.
Meta's requests have also been reviewed by the Constitutional Court, which on April 8 rejected by a majority vote the appeal of Ilir Meta, who requested the declaration of the "prison arrest" measure as unconstitutional and objected to the manner of its execution.
Judges Marjana Semini and Marsida Xhaferllari voted to accept Meta's request to overturn the decision on the security measure. While 5 other judges voted against the former President's request. Judge Sonila Bejtja came out with her own opinion, in favor of Meta's request.
The Constitutional Court has found that Meta's complaint was filed in a proper manner and evidences that there is a serious allegation of excessive use of force during the arrest, for which there were also critical remarks by the Ombudsman.
But, according to the Constitutional Court, there are sufficient facts and information to create reasonable suspicion that the former president may have committed the criminal offenses for which he is accused and has been held in custody since October 21, 2024.
